Agree with Alan. Eye of Slaty-backed is almost clear, even clearer than that of
the Herring Gull to the left in photo # 4. Also the bill with a pronounced
angle on the gonys is typical for Western, Slaty-backed has almost a straight
lower mandible.

Hi all,
Yet another gull question (sigh)... Maybe you could help id this dark gull that
was just south of the Nehalem Bay SP boat launch this morning with a roost of
gulls. The gull seems larger-bulkier and has less blue tones than the nearby
Western Gull to it's right. The gull has the smudgy eye and it had some streaks
on the back of the head. There is also a Herring Gull in front of him for
comparison.
